Automation Process & Projects Engineer

Salary: Basic £52,000 - £54,000, Benefits

Location:Hadleigh, Suffolk

A large industrial manufacturing organisation are currently recruiting for a Automation Process & Projects Engineer for their facility in Hadleigh, Suffolk. As a Automation Process & Projects Engineer you will be required to write and programme PLC’s, monitor and work on machinery performance as well as lead and develop all automation systems on site. This is a fantastic opportunity for a PLC Programmer or Continuous Improvement or Project Engineer to join a business with a excellent reputation in the market.

Skills required for a Automation Process & Projects Engineer:

  • Electrical Biased Engineer with a Electrical qualification.
  • Must have worked on projects where they have been involved in installations and continuous improvements.
  • Must have PLC Programming skills, ideally Siemens but will look at others.
  • Ability to complete risk assessments and method statements.
  • Have the ability to work with all teams within engineering.

The Automation Process & Projects Engineer will benefit from:

  • Joining a large organisation who are consistently winning new contracts strengthening their place within the marketplace.
  • As the business is growing further, there are going to be opportunities to move into Team Leader / Senior based positions.
  • Fantastic Benefits Package and regular Performance Reviews.

Benefits: Bonus, Pension, 25 Days Holiday + 8 Bank Holidays
